Transaction 73c0059940a9825f586084b01ffbb8702e998e9939a5eeb6f5b7ccbb127bc949
1 Input
1 Output
-
73c0059940a9825f586084b01ffbb8702e998e9939a5eeb6f5b7ccbb127bc949:0
- value
- 3798887
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f1b6f7c3d075d237de6e5147e0579cafc5dfc8e1 OP_EQUAL
- address
- 3Pj5xbujHMRy459n7rd2qmqozsAuHDxD3q